โณ CSS Lazy Load Generator

CSS Lazy Load Generator - Lazy Loading

In the world of web development, optimizing load performance is crucial for delivering a fast and seamless user experience. One of the most effective techniques to achieve this is lazy loading, especially for CSS and associated assets. The CSS Lazy Load Generator is a powerful tool designed to help developers implement lazy loading strategies with ease, enabling deferred loading of CSS files and assets to boost performance and reduce initial page load times.

Key Features of CSS Lazy Load Generator

  • Custom Lazy Loading Strategies: Choose from various lazy loading methods tailored to your web project.
  • On-Demand CSS Loading: Load CSS files only when needed, improving progressive rendering.
  • Deferred Loading Support: Easily defer critical and non-critical CSS assets to prioritize important content.
  • Asset Loading Optimization: Optimize all linked assets such as fonts, images, and scripts alongside CSS for better synergy.
  • Auto-Generated Snippets: Generate ready-to-use code snippets for seamless integration into your projects.
  • Compatibility: Works with various frameworks and plain HTML setups.
  • Performance Analytics Integration: Facilitates measurement of loading improvements through popular tools.

Benefits of Using CSS Lazy Load Generator

  • Improved Loading Performance: Speeds up initial page load by deferring non-critical CSS.
  • Better User Experience: Ensures that users see meaningful content quickly without waiting for all styles to load.
  • Reduced Bandwidth Usage: Decreases unnecessary data transfer for CSS files not immediately required.
  • SEO Advantages: Faster pages often rank better, positively impacting search engine optimization.
  • Easy Implementation: Removes the complexity of writing custom lazy loading scripts for CSS.

Practical Use Cases

  • Large Marketing Websites: Load main critical CSS upfront and defer marketing page styles.
  • Single Page Applications (SPAs): On-demand lazy load CSS per view or component for modular performance.
  • E-commerce Platforms: Lazy load product-specific styles as users browse categories.
  • Blog and Content Sites: Defer CSS for embedded content, ads, or widgets not visible on initial load.
  • Progressive Web Apps (PWAs): Enhance progressive loading to give users a native app-like, smooth experience.

How to Use CSS Lazy Load Generator: Step-by-Step

  1. Access the Tool: Open the CSS Lazy Load Generator in your preferred browser.
  2. Upload or Link Your CSS Files: Add the URLs or upload local CSS files you want to lazy load.
  3. Select Lazy Loading Strategies: Choose between options like on-demand loading, intersection observer triggers, or time-delayed loads.
  4. Configure Asset Dependencies: Specify related assets that should also load with CSS, such as fonts.
  5. Generate Code Snippets: Click the generate button to produce optimized lazy loading scripts or link tags.
  6. Integrate Into Your Project: Copy and paste the provided code into your HTML, framework templates, or JavaScript files.
  7. Test Performance: Use speed testing tools like Lighthouse or WebPageTest to verify improvements.

Pro Tips for Maximizing CSS Lazy Loading

  • Prioritize critical CSS inline in the head to avoid a flash of unstyled content (FOUC).
  • Use the rel="preload" attribute for fonts and other critical assets referenced in your lazy CSS.
  • Combine lazy loading with server-side rendering or static site generation for a balanced user experience.
  • Test across different devices and network speeds to fine-tune loading strategies.
  • Utilize browser dev tools to track when lazy CSS assets are fetched and applied.

Frequently Asked Questions (FAQs)

What is CSS lazy loading?

CSS lazy loading is a technique that defers the loading and application of CSS files until they are needed, reducing the initial page load time and improving perceived performance.

Can CSS Lazy Load Generator help with font loading too?

Yes, the tool supports optimizing related assets like web fonts to load in a deferred or prioritized manner alongside lazy CSS.

Is this tool compatible with all browsers?

The generated code uses modern lazy loading strategies compatible with most browsers that support Intersection Observer and preload features. For older browsers, fallback methods are provided.

Do I need to be an expert to use CSS Lazy Load Generator?

Not at all. The tool is designed for both beginners and experts, offering a straightforward interface and clear instructions, while allowing customization for advanced users.

How does lazy loading affect SEO?

When implemented correctly, lazy loading improves page speed, a factor in SEO rankings. The CSS Lazy Load Generator ensures critical styles are loaded promptly to avoid negative impact.

Conclusion

The CSS Lazy Load Generator is an indispensable utility for developers focused on load optimization and enhancing user experience through deferred CSS and asset loading. By intelligently lazy loading CSS files and related assets, you can significantly improve page speed, reduce bandwidth consumption, and elevate your websiteโ€™s SEO standing. Whether you manage large e-commerce platforms or lightweight blogs, leveraging this tool and adopting progressive loading strategies is essential in todayโ€™s performance-centric web environment.